Portugal. The Man Announce North American Tour
. The trek is set to kick off on May 20th at New York City's Irving Plaza and will conclude on July 18th with a homecoming concert at Portland, Oregon's Crystal Ballroom. In addition to headline dates, the band is set to appear at several music festivals including Boston Calling Music Festival (on May 25th), The Governor's Ball Music Festival on New York City's Randall's Island (slated for Sunday, June 9th) and Manchester, Tennessee's Bonnaroo Music & Arts Festival (June 13th � 16th). The tour will featured a variety of support acts during the duration including Royal Bangs, Skaters, Guards and Avi Buffalo. Portugal. The Man will be touring in support of their new Danger Mouse produced album, "Evil Friends," which is set to be released on June 4th. The following night they will be celebrating the release with a performance on Late Night with Jimmy Fallon.
